1 // S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-or-later
2 /*
3  * multipath.c : Multiple Devices driver for Linux
4  *
5  * Copyright (C) 1999, 2000, 2001 Ingo Molnar, Red Hat
6  *
7  * Copyright (C) 1996, 1997, 1998 Ingo Molnar, Miguel de Icaza, Gadi Oxman
8  *
9  * MULTIPATH management functions.
10  *
11  * derived from raid1.c.
12  */
13
14 #include <linux/blkdev.h>
15 #include <linux/module.h>
16 #include <linux/raid/md_u.h>
17 #include <linux/seq_file.h>
18 #include <linux/slab.h>
19 #include "md.h"
20 #include "md-multipath.h"
21
22 #define MAX_WORK_PER_DISK 128
23
24 #define NR_RESERVED_BUFS        32
25
26 static int multipath_map (struct mpconf *conf)
27 {
28         int i, disks = conf->raid_disks;
29
30         /*
31          * Later we do read balancing on the read side
32          * now we use the first available disk.
33          */
34
35         rcu_read_lock();
36         for (i = 0; i < disks; i++) {
37                 struct md_rdev *rdev = rcu_dereference(conf->multipaths[i].rdev);
38                 if (rdev && test_bit(In_sync, &rdev->flags) &&
39                     !test_bit(Faulty, &rdev->flags)) {
40                         atomic_inc(&rdev->nr_pending);
41                         rcu_read_unlock();
42                         return i;
43                 }
44         }
45         rcu_read_unlock();
46
47         pr_crit_ratelimited("multipath_map(): no more operational IO paths?\n");
48         return (-1);
49 }
50
51 static void multipath_reschedule_retry (struct multipath_bh *mp_bh)
52 {
53         unsigned long flags;
54         struct mddev *mddev = mp_bh->mddev;
55         struct mpconf *conf = mddev->private;
56
57         spin_lock_irqsave(&conf->device_lock, flags);
58         list_add(&mp_bh->retry_list, &conf->retry_list);
59         spin_unlock_irqrestore(&conf->device_lock, flags);
60         md_wakeup_thread(mddev->thread);
61 }
62
63 /*
64  * multipath_end_bh_io() is called when we have finished servicing a multipathed
65  * operation and are ready to return a success/failure code to the buffer
66  * cache layer.
67  */
68 static void multipath_end_bh_io(struct multipath_bh *mp_bh, blk_status_t status)
69 {
70         struct bio *bio = mp_bh->master_bio;
71         struct mpconf *conf = mp_bh->mddev->private;
72
73         bio->bi_status = status;
74         bio_endio(bio);
75         mempool_free(mp_bh, &conf->pool);
76 }
77
78 static void multipath_end_request(struct bio *bio)
79 {
80         struct multipath_bh *mp_bh = bio->bi_private;
81         struct mpconf *conf = mp_bh->mddev->private;
82         struct md_rdev *rdev = conf->multipaths[mp_bh->path].rdev;
83
84         if (!bio->bi_status)
85                 multipath_end_bh_io(mp_bh, 0);
86         else if (!(bio->bi_opf & REQ_RAHEAD)) {
87                 /*
88                  * oops, IO error:
89                  */
90                 char b[BDEVNAME_SIZE];
91                 md_error (mp_bh->mddev, rdev);
92                 pr_info("multipath: %s: rescheduling sector %llu\n",
93                         bdevname(rdev->bdev,b),
94                         (unsigned long long)bio->bi_iter.bi_sector);
95                 multipath_reschedule_retry(mp_bh);
96         } else
97                 multipath_end_bh_io(mp_bh, bio->bi_status);
98         rdev_dec_pending(rdev, conf->mddev);
99 }
100
101 static bool multipath_make_request(struct mddev *mddev, struct bio * bio)
102 {
103         struct mpconf *conf = mddev->private;
104         struct multipath_bh * mp_bh;
105         struct multipath_info *multipath;
106
107         if (unlikely(bio->bi_opf & REQ_PREFLUSH)
108             && md_flush_request(mddev, bio))
109                 return true;
110
111         mp_bh = mempool_alloc(&conf->pool, GFP_NOIO);
112
113         mp_bh->master_bio = bio;
114         mp_bh->mddev = mddev;
115
116         mp_bh->path = multipath_map(conf);
117         if (mp_bh->path < 0) {
118                 bio_io_error(bio);
119                 mempool_free(mp_bh, &conf->pool);
120                 return true;
121         }
122         multipath = conf->multipaths + mp_bh->path;
123
124         bio_init(&mp_bh->bio, NULL, 0);
125         __bio_clone_fast(&mp_bh->bio, bio);
126
127         mp_bh->bio.bi_iter.bi_sector += multipath->rdev->data_offset;
128         bio_set_dev(&mp_bh->bio, multipath->rdev->bdev);
129         mp_bh->bio.bi_opf |= REQ_FAILFAST_TRANSPORT;
130         mp_bh->bio.bi_end_io = multipath_end_request;
131         mp_bh->bio.bi_private = mp_bh;
132         mddev_check_writesame(mddev, &mp_bh->bio);
133         mddev_check_write_zeroes(mddev, &mp_bh->bio);
134         submit_bio_noacct(&mp_bh->bio);
135         return true;
136 }
137
138 static void multipath_status(struct seq_file *seq, struct mddev *mddev)
139 {
140         struct mpconf *conf = mddev->private;
141         int i;
142
143         seq_printf (seq, " [%d/%d] [", conf->raid_disks,
144                     conf->raid_disks - mddev->degraded);
145         rcu_read_lock();
146         for (i = 0; i < conf->raid_disks; i++) {
147                 struct md_rdev *rdev = rcu_dereference(conf->multipaths[i].rdev);
148                 seq_printf (seq, "%s", rdev && test_bit(In_sync, &rdev->flags) ? "U" : "_");
149         }
150         rcu_read_unlock();
151         seq_putc(seq, ']');
152 }
153
154 /*
155  * Careful, this can execute in IRQ contexts as well!
156  */
157 static void multipath_error (struct mddev *mddev, struct md_rdev *rdev)
158 {
159         struct mpconf *conf = mddev->private;
160         char b[BDEVNAME_SIZE];
161
162         if (conf->raid_disks - mddev->degraded <= 1) {
163                 /*
164                  * Uh oh, we can do nothing if this is our last path, but
165                  * first check if this is a queued request for a device
166                  * which has just failed.
167                  */
168                 pr_warn("multipath: only one IO path left and IO error.\n");
169                 /* leave it active... it's all we have */
170                 return;
171         }
172         /*
173          * Mark disk as unusable
174          */
175         if (test_and_clear_bit(In_sync, &rdev->flags)) {
176                 unsigned long flags;
177                 spin_lock_irqsave(&conf->device_lock, flags);
178                 mddev->degraded++;
179                 spin_unlock_irqrestore(&conf->device_lock, flags);
180         }
181         set_bit(Faulty, &rdev->flags);
182         set_bit(MD_SB_CHANGE_DEVS, &mddev->sb_flags);
183         pr_err("multipath: IO failure on %s, disabling IO path.\n"
184                "multipath: Operation continuing on %d IO paths.\n",
185                bdevname(rdev->bdev, b),
186                conf->raid_disks - mddev->degraded);
187 }
188
189 static void print_multipath_conf (struct mpconf *conf)
190 {
191         int i;
192         struct multipath_info *tmp;
193
194         pr_debug("MULTIPATH conf printout:\n");
195         if (!conf) {
196                 pr_debug("(conf==NULL)\n");
197                 return;
198         }
199         pr_debug(" --- wd:%d rd:%d\n", conf->raid_disks - conf->mddev->degraded,
200                  conf->raid_disks);
201
202         for (i = 0; i < conf->raid_disks; i++) {
203                 char b[BDEVNAME_SIZE];
204                 tmp = conf->multipaths + i;
205                 if (tmp->rdev)
206                         pr_debug(" disk%d, o:%d, dev:%s\n",
207                                  i,!test_bit(Faulty, &tmp->rdev->flags),
208                                  bdevname(tmp->rdev->bdev,b));
209         }
210 }
211
212 static int multipath_add_disk(struct mddev *mddev, struct md_rdev *rdev)
213 {
214         struct mpconf *conf = mddev->private;
215         int err = -EEXIST;
216         int path;
217         struct multipath_info *p;
218         int first = 0;
219         int last = mddev->raid_disks - 1;
220
221         if (rdev->raid_disk >= 0)
222                 first = last = rdev->raid_disk;
223
224         print_multipath_conf(conf);
225
226         for (path = first; path <= last; path++)
227                 if ((p=conf->multipaths+path)->rdev == NULL) {
228                         disk_stack_limits(mddev->gendisk, rdev->bdev,
229                                           rdev->data_offset << 9);
230
231                         err = md_integrity_add_rdev(rdev, mddev);
232                         if (err)
233                                 break;
234                         spin_lock_irq(&conf->device_lock);
235                         mddev->degraded--;
236                         rdev->raid_disk = path;
237                         set_bit(In_sync, &rdev->flags);
238                         spin_unlock_irq(&conf->device_lock);
239                         rcu_assign_pointer(p->rdev, rdev);
240                         err = 0;
241                         break;
242                 }
243
244         print_multipath_conf(conf);
245
246         return err;
247 }
248
249 static int multipath_remove_disk(struct mddev *mddev, struct md_rdev *rdev)
250 {
251         struct mpconf *conf = mddev->private;
252         int err = 0;
253         int number = rdev->raid_disk;
254         struct multipath_info *p = conf->multipaths + number;
255
256         print_multipath_conf(conf);
257
258         if (rdev == p->rdev) {
259                 if (test_bit(In_sync, &rdev->flags) ||
260                     atomic_read(&rdev->nr_pending)) {
261                         pr_warn("hot-remove-disk, slot %d is identified but is still operational!\n", number);
262                         err = -EBUSY;
263                         goto abort;
264                 }
265                 p->rdev = NULL;
266                 if (!test_bit(RemoveSynchronized, &rdev->flags)) {
267                         synchronize_rcu();
268                         if (atomic_read(&rdev->nr_pending)) {
269                                 /* lost the race, try later */
270                                 err = -EBUSY;
271                                 p->rdev = rdev;
272                                 goto abort;
273                         }
274                 }
275                 err = md_integrity_register(mddev);
276         }
277 abort:
278
279         print_multipath_conf(conf);
280         return err;
281 }
282
283 /*
284  * This is a kernel thread which:
285  *
286  *      1.      Retries failed read operations on working multipaths.
287  *      2.      Updates the raid superblock when problems encounter.
288  *      3.      Performs writes following reads for array syncronising.
289  */
290
291 static void multipathd(struct md_thread *thread)
292 {
293         struct mddev *mddev = thread->mddev;
294         struct multipath_bh *mp_bh;
295         struct bio *bio;
296         unsigned long flags;
297         struct mpconf *conf = mddev->private;
298         struct list_head *head = &conf->retry_list;
299
300         md_check_recovery(mddev);
301         for (;;) {
302                 char b[BDEVNAME_SIZE];
303                 spin_lock_irqsave(&conf->device_lock, flags);
304                 if (list_empty(head))
305                         break;
306                 mp_bh = list_entry(head->prev, struct multipath_bh, retry_list);
307                 list_del(head->prev);
308                 spin_unlock_irqrestore(&conf->device_lock, flags);
309
310                 bio = &mp_bh->bio;
311                 bio->bi_iter.bi_sector = mp_bh->master_bio->bi_iter.bi_sector;
312
313                 if ((mp_bh->path = multipath_map (conf))<0) {
314                         pr_err("multipath: %s: unrecoverable IO read error for block %llu\n",
315                                bio_devname(bio, b),
316                                (unsigned long long)bio->bi_iter.bi_sector);
317                         multipath_end_bh_io(mp_bh, BLK_STS_IOERR);
318                 } else {
319                         pr_err("multipath: %s: redirecting sector %llu to another IO path\n",
320                                bio_devname(bio, b),
321                                (unsigned long long)bio->bi_iter.bi_sector);
322                         *bio = *(mp_bh->master_bio);
323                         bio->bi_iter.bi_sector +=
324                                 conf->multipaths[mp_bh->path].rdev->data_offset;
325                         bio_set_dev(bio, conf->multipaths[mp_bh->path].rdev->bdev);
326                         bio->bi_opf |= REQ_FAILFAST_TRANSPORT;
327                         bio->bi_end_io = multipath_end_request;
328                         bio->bi_private = mp_bh;
329                         submit_bio_noacct(bio);
330                 }
331         }
332         spin_unlock_irqrestore(&conf->device_lock, flags);
333 }
334
335 static sector_t multipath_size(struct mddev *mddev, sector_t sectors, int raid_disks)
336 {
337         WARN_ONCE(sectors || raid_disks,
338                   "%s does not support generic reshape\n", __func__);
339
340         return mddev->dev_sectors;
341 }
342
343 static int multipath_run (struct mddev *mddev)
344 {
345         struct mpconf *conf;
346         int disk_idx;
347         struct multipath_info *disk;
348         struct md_rdev *rdev;
349         int working_disks;
350         int ret;
351
352         if (md_check_no_bitmap(mddev))
353                 return -EINVAL;
354
355         if (mddev->level != LEVEL_MULTIPATH) {
356                 pr_warn("multipath: %s: raid level not set to multipath IO (%d)\n",
357                         mdname(mddev), mddev->level);
358                 goto out;
359         }
360         /*
361          * copy the already verified devices into our private MULTIPATH
362          * bookkeeping area. [whatever we allocate in multipath_run(),
363          * should be freed in multipath_free()]
364          */
365
366         conf = kzalloc(sizeof(struct mpconf), GFP_KERNEL);
367         mddev->private = conf;
368         if (!conf)
369                 goto out;
370
371         conf->multipaths = kcalloc(mddev->raid_disks,
372                                    sizeof(struct multipath_info),
373                                    GFP_KERNEL);
374         if (!conf->multipaths)
375                 goto out_free_conf;
376
377         working_disks = 0;
378         rdev_for_each(rdev, mddev) {
379                 disk_idx = rdev->raid_disk;
380                 if (disk_idx < 0 ||
381                     disk_idx >= mddev->raid_disks)
382                         continue;
383
384                 disk = conf->multipaths + disk_idx;
385                 disk->rdev = rdev;
386                 disk_stack_limits(mddev->gendisk, rdev->bdev,
387                                   rdev->data_offset << 9);
388
389                 if (!test_bit(Faulty, &rdev->flags))
390                         working_disks++;
391         }
392
393         conf->raid_disks = mddev->raid_disks;
394         conf->mddev = mddev;
395         spin_lock_init(&conf->device_lock);
396         INIT_LIST_HEAD(&conf->retry_list);
397
398         if (!working_disks) {
399                 pr_warn("multipath: no operational IO paths for %s\n",
400                         mdname(mddev));
401                 goto out_free_conf;
402         }
403         mddev->degraded = conf->raid_disks - working_disks;
404
405         ret = mempool_init_kmalloc_pool(&conf->pool, NR_RESERVED_BUFS,
406                                         sizeof(struct multipath_bh));
407         if (ret)
408                 goto out_free_conf;
409
410         mddev->thread = md_register_thread(multipathd, mddev,
411                                            "multipath");
412         if (!mddev->thread)
413                 goto out_free_conf;
414
415         pr_info("multipath: array %s active with %d out of %d IO paths\n",
416                 mdname(mddev), conf->raid_disks - mddev->degraded,
417                 mddev->raid_disks);
418         /*
419          * Ok, everything is just fine now
420          */
421         md_set_array_sectors(mddev, multipath_size(mddev, 0, 0));
422
423         if (md_integrity_register(mddev))
424                 goto out_free_conf;
425
426         return 0;
427
428 out_free_conf:
429         mempool_exit(&conf->pool);
430         kfree(conf->multipaths);
431         kfree(conf);
432         mddev->private = NULL;
433 out:
434         return -EIO;
435 }
436
437 static void multipath_free(struct mddev *mddev, void *priv)
438 {
439         struct mpconf *conf = priv;
440
441         mempool_exit(&conf->pool);
442         kfree(conf->multipaths);
443         kfree(conf);
444 }
445
446 static struct md_personality multipath_personality =
447 {
448         .name           = "multipath",
449         .level          = LEVEL_MULTIPATH,
450         .owner          = THIS_MODULE,
451         .make_request   = multipath_make_request,
452         .run            = multipath_run,
453         .free           = multipath_free,
454         .status         = multipath_status,
455         .error_handler  = multipath_error,
456         .hot_add_disk   = multipath_add_disk,
457         .hot_remove_disk= multipath_remove_disk,
458         .size           = multipath_size,
459 };
460
461 static int __init multipath_init (void)
462 {
463         return register_md_personality (&multipath_personality);
464 }
465
466 static void __exit multipath_exit (void)
467 {
468         unregister_md_personality (&multipath_personality);
469 }
470
471 module_init(multipath_init);
472 module_exit(multipath_exit);
473 MODULE_LICENSE("GPL");
474 MODULE_DESCRIPTION("simple multi-path personality for MD (deprecated)");
475 MODULE_ALIAS("md-personality-7"); /* MULTIPATH */
476 MODULE_ALIAS("md-multipath");
